View of the Plain of Montmartre

Art Appreciation

In this enchanting landscape, the artist captures a serene view of the Montmartre plain, portraying a tranquil yet vivid scene that draws one in with its depth and detail. The foreground features a gentle pathway winding through the soft, earthy terrain, flanked by clusters of trees that reach skyward, their green hues contrasting with the earth tones below. The trees stand like silent sentinels, creating a harmonious balance as they sway gently in a breeze not directly illustrated but almost palpable through the brushstrokes.

The sky is a dance of blues, embellished with wispy clouds that suggest a fleeting moment in time. The light imbues the scene with warmth and echoes the vibrancy of nature, instilling a sense of peace and reflection. As one gazes upon this canvas, the artist's meticulous attention to the interplay of light and shadow becomes apparent, inviting viewers to explore the nuances of the landscape: the gentle ripples of the stream, the varied textures of the foliage, and the ethereal quality of the atmosphere. This artwork not only serves as a testament to the beauty of nature but also to the romanticism of the mid-19th century, celebrating a deeper connection to the environment and the essence of life itself.
